Green leaf lettuce is one of the types of lettuce that is perfectly safe for rabbits to eat. In fact, it is quite healthy as it has a low level of calories and is also a great source of several vitamins. So, your rabbits can eat green leaf lettuce in small amounts with ease and no worries.

WebApr 12, 2024 · One vital question to ask if you’re adopting is how long rabbits live as pets. On average, rabbits live between 5 and 8 years based on their breed, environment, food quality, etc. However, pet rabbits can live as long as 12 years, which is longer than many dog breeds.
